import QtQuick 2.0
import QtCharts 2.0
ChartView {
title: "scatter series"
property variant series: scatterSeries
animationOptions: ChartView.SeriesAnimations
ScatterSeries {
id: scatterSeries
name: "scatter 1"
XYPoint { x: 1.5; y: 1.5 }
XYPoint { x: 1.5; y: 1.6 }
XYPoint { x: 1.57; y: 1.55 }
XYPoint { x: 1.8; y: 1.8 }
XYPoint { x: 1.9; y: 1.6 }
XYPoint { x: 2.1; y: 1.3 }
XYPoint { x: 2.5; y: 2.1 }
pointLabelsFormat: "@xPoint, @yPoint";
onNameChanged: console.log("scatterSeries.onNameChanged: " + name);
onVisibleChanged: console.log("scatterSeries.onVisibleChanged: " + visible);
onOpacityChanged: console.log(name + ".onOpacityChanged: " + opacity);
onClicked: console.log(name + ".onClicked: " + point.x + ", " + point.y);
onHovered: console.log(name + ".onHovered: " + point.x + ", " + point.y);
onPointReplaced: console.log("scatterSeries.onPointReplaced: " + index);
onPointRemoved: console.log("scatterSeries.onPointRemoved: " + index);
onPointAdded: console.log("scatterSeries.onPointAdded: " + series.at(index).x + ", " + series.at(index).y);
onColorChanged: console.log("scatterSeries.onColorChanged: " + color);
onBorderColorChanged: console.log("scatterSeries.onBorderColorChanged: " + borderColor);
onBorderWidthChanged: console.log("scatterSeries.onBorderChanged: " + borderWidth);
onCountChanged: console.log("scatterSeries.onCountChanged: " + count);
onPointLabelsVisibilityChanged: console.log("scatterSeries.onPointLabelsVisibilityChanged: "
+ visible);
onPointLabelsFormatChanged: console.log("scatterSeries.onPointLabelsFormatChanged: "
+ format);
onPointLabelsFontChanged: console.log("scatterSeries.onPointLabelsFontChanged: "
+ font.family);
onPointLabelsColorChanged: console.log("scatterSeries.onPointLabelsColorChanged: "
+ color);
onPressed: console.log(name + ".onPressed: " + point.x + ", " + point.y);
onReleased: console.log(name + ".onReleased: " + point.x + ", " + point.y);
onDoubleClicked: console.log(name + ".onDoubleClicked: " + point.x + ", " + point.y);
}
ScatterSeries {
name: "scatter2"
XYPoint { x: 2.0; y: 2.0 }
XYPoint { x: 2.0; y: 2.1 }
XYPoint { x: 2.07; y: 2.05 }
XYPoint { x: 2.2; y: 2.9 }
XYPoint { x: 2.4; y: 2.7 }
XYPoint { x: 2.67; y: 2.65 }
onClicked: console.log(name + ".onClicked: " + point.x + ", " + point.y);
onHovered: console.log(name + ".onHovered: " + point.x + ", " + point.y);
onPressed: console.log(name + ".onPressed: " + point.x + ", " + point.y);
onReleased: console.log(name + ".onReleased: " + point.x + ", " + point.y);
onDoubleClicked: console.log(name + ".onDoubleClicked: " + point.x + ", " + point.y);
}
}
